簡體   English   中英

從 HTTP POST 請求接收 excel 文件並將其嵌入到 Weebly 網站

[英]Receiving an excel file from an HTTP POST request and embedding it into a Weebly website

我有一個傳感器每分鍾記錄一次數據並用結果更新一個 excel/csv 文件,在 python 中完成。 然后我使用 requests.post 創建一個 HTTP 請求,將文件發送到 Weebly 網站。 我相信我需要在網站上使用 JavaScript 來接收 excel 文件並將其嵌入到網站中。 由於我以前從未使用過 JavaScript,因此我已經在這部分卡住了幾天。 問題是:如何創建 JavaScript 代碼來接收文件並將其嵌入到 Weebly 網站?

從我到目前為止所做的研究看來,我需要使用 XMLHttpRequest GET 來請求從 python 發送的數據,但我有點困惑,因為它需要 Z572D4E421E5E6B9BC11D815E8A0271。 通過更多的研究,看起來我可能需要設置一個服務器來發送它並從中請求它,盡管我不確定這是否有必要或如何去做。

import requests
with open('/home/pi/Images_for_Python/2/100001.csv','rb') as f:
    r = requests.post("http://www.greeniethegenie123.weebly.com", files={'/home/pi/Images_for_Python/2/100001.csv':f})
print(r.text)

如果其他人遇到同樣的問題,我已經通過 Amazon Web 服務 (AWS) 找到了替代解決方案。 他們有一個非常有效的設置,稱為 AWS IoT Analytics。 由於它的 python 模塊直接連接到數據服務器,它使這個問題變得微不足道!

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M